Keyes El Enrollment By Gender
The student body of Keyes El in Irving, Dallas County, Texas is about evenly split between males and females. The female population of the school is slightly larger; 410 of the 804 students (51.0 %) are female whereas 394 of the 804 students (49.0 %) are male.
Gender |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Female | 410 | 51.0 % |
Male | 394 | 49.0 % |
Keyes El Enrollment By Race
The student body of Keyes El in Irving, Dallas County, Texas is made up of 6 ethnicities. The largest ethnic group of the 804 students at Keyes El is Hispanic. This is followed by White (4.4 %), Black (3.5 %), Asian (1.1 %), Indian (0.6 %) and Pacific Islander (0.1 %).
Race | Number | % |
---|---|---|
Indian | 5 | 0.6 % |
Asian | 9 | 1.1 % |
Hispanic | 726 | 90.3 % |
Black | 28 | 3.5 % |
White | 35 | 4.4 % |
Pacific Islander | 1 | 0.1 % |
